How Gifts for Teenage Girls Works

The teenage gift paradox: they have strong taste and changing tastes. The solving strategy is to gift the platforms of their taste — money-adjacent, creative, and comfort categories — rather than imitating their aesthetic (instant cringe) or guessing at trends (instant donate).

  • The platform gift ($15–60): gift cards are not a cop-out at this age — to the music/streaming service, the art-supply store, or the mall store she loves. Wrap it with one small physical item so there's something to open.
  • The room-refresh ($20–100): LED strip lights, a photo-grid wall kit, a quality makeup mirror, aesthetic wall prints. Their room is their world; upgrades land hard.
  • The creative engine ($25–120): a real drawing tablet, a film camera, journaling sets, a beginner sewing machine — whatever matches her existing creative itch.
  • The comfort trifecta ($15–50): oversized hoodie in her favorite color, fuzzy socks, the skincare basics set — the starter kit of teenage self-care.

What to skip: anything referencing her childhood, clothes you chose without intel, and tech that requires her to switch ecosystems. When in doubt: ask her friend (they know everything) or go platform-gift.
